Munster face Leinster in their second interpro at Musgrave Park
MUNSTER head coach Niamh Briggs has made two changes to her team that will face Leinster tomorrow at 12:15pm in Musgrave Park.
Into the side come the vastly experienced Rachel Allen in the centre, while Alana McInerney will start on the left wing. Enya Breen misses out due to injury while Laura Sheehan moves to the replacements.
Briggs will be looking to build on the 34-0 win over Ulster last week against their Leinster counterparts that also opened their campaign with a 38-10 win over Connacht. The game is also live on TG4.
Team and replacements as follows:
Munster: Aoife Corey (UL Bohemian RFC); Aoife Doyle (Railway Union RFC), Stephanie Nunan (UL Bohemian RFC), Rachel Allen (UL Bohemian RFC), Alana McInerney (UL Bohemian RFC); Nicole Cronin (UL Bohemian RFC) (C), Muirne Wall (UL Bohemian RFC); Róisín Ormond (Ballincollig RFC), Kate Sheehan (UL Bohemian RFC), Fiona Reidy (UL Bohemian RFC); Clodagh O’Halloran (UL Bohemian RFC), Claire Bennett (UL Bohemian RFC); Dorothy Wall (Blackrock College RFC), Maeve Óg O’Leary (Blackrock College RFC), Deirbhile Nic a Bháird (Old Belvedere RFC).
Replacements: Chloe Pearse (UL Bohemian RFC), Gillian Coombes (Ballincollig RFC), Eilís Cahill (UL Bohemian RFC), Sarah Garrett (UL Bohemian RFC), Ciara Farrell (UL Bohemian RFC), Kate Flannery (UL Bohemian RFC), Stephanie Carroll (Railway Union RFC), Laura Sheehan (Exeter Chiefs).
